  "summary": "Deputy Chief Minister Mallu Bhatti Vikramarka announced the state's ambitious goal to achieve 20,000 MW renewable energy capacity by 2030, aiming to make Telangana a 'Green Telangana' and promote sustainable development. The government is actively working on installing solar plants on government school buildings, setting up rooftop solar systems and solar pump sets in model solar villages, and constructing new electricity substations. The state has already inaugurated a one-MW solar plant and is constructing another, while 41 new electricity substations have been sanctioned. Additionally, the government has disbursed loans to SHGs, accelerated works on irrigation schemes, and launched various flagship schemes such as Indiramma Housing, Rythu Bharosa, and free bus travel for women.",
